What is Google Cloud Text to Speech

The service from Google Cloud called Google Cloud Text to Speech turns your written text into natural‑sounding audio. You can use it for voice‑over, audiobooks, accessibility features, chatbots and more. It supports many languages and offers standard voices, neural and premium voices. Google Cloud

Pricing of Google Cloud Text to Speech

Here’s a simplified breakdown of the pricing model for Google Cloud Text to Speech.

  • You are billed based on the number of characters sent to the service each month (including spaces and SSML tags). Google Cloud+1

  • Free tiers exist: for example standard voices may include up to 4 million characters free per month; higher‑quality voices may include fewer free characters. Speechactors

  • After the free tier:

    • Standard voices: ~ US $0.000004 per character (~ US $4 per 1 million characters) Speechactors+1

    • WaveNet / Neural2 / Premium voices: ~ US $0.000016 per character (~ US $16 per 1 million characters) Speechactors+1

  • New customers may have free credits from Google Cloud that can also apply. googlecloudcommunity.com+1

Benefits of Google Cloud Text to Speech

Using Google Cloud Text to Speech gives you multiple business benefits:

  • High‑quality natural voices that improve user engagement. softwareadvice.com+1

  • Pay‑as‑you‑go pricing means you don’t pay huge upfront costs.

  • Works across many languages and voice styles—helpful for global websites.

  • Can enhance accessibility and SEO (audio versions of content).

  • Integrates seamlessly with other Google Cloud services.


How to Get Started

Here’s a simple step‑by‑step to get started:

  1. Create or sign in to a Google Cloud account.

  2. Enable billing and the Text to Speech API for your project.

  3. Check your free tier usage and set budgets/alerts to avoid surprises. groups.google.com+1

  4. Choose the voice type (Standard, WaveNet, etc.) based on quality and cost.

  5. Run your first conversion, monitor character usage, and compare cost vs value.

Example Use Cases

  • A blog wants to offer audio versions of each article—use Text to Speech to convert text and host the audio.

  • An e‑learning platform needs voice‑over for video lessons—choose premium voices for better sound.

  • Accessibility: a website serving visually impaired users can provide “listen” buttons powered by TTS.

  • A multilingual website: convert text to speech in different languages to serve non‑English audiences.

Q1: What is the “free tier” for Google Cloud Text to Speech?
A1: The free tier offers a number of free characters each month (for example 4 million for standard voices, 1 million for higher‑end voices) before charges apply. Speechactors+1

Q3: How do I estimate the cost for my usage?
A3: Estimate number of characters you’ll convert × cost per character after free tier. Use Google Cloud’s pricing page or calculator. Google Cloud

Q4: How can I avoid unexpected charges?
A4: Set budgets/alerts in Google Cloud billing, monitor character usage, and use free tier voices when possible. groups.google.com+1

Q5: Are there any limitations on voices or languages?
A5: Yes, quality and price vary by voice type (Standard vs Neural vs Premium). Also not all languages have the highest‑grade voices yet. Check Google’s documentation for language / voice availability. softwareadvice.com
